I've just moved from a WM5 device to the Vario III. I'm a little confused why the backlight won't turn off when I have Media Player running. Seems like a waste of power if the phone is sitting in by pocket while I'm listening to music.

Is there any way to make the backlight go off when Media Player is running?

Have you checked the Power Settings - in particular Battery power settings and Backlight settings.

Batery power settings will allow the phone to Sleep after a certain period. Backlight setting will just dim the backlight after certain time.

Thanks for the reply. I've got the Power set to turn off 'If the device is not used for' 2 mins and the Backlight to turn off 'If the device is not used for' 10 secs. These work without Media Player running, but it seems like using Media Player tells the phone that the device is being used and therefore the backlight does not turn off.

Also, pressing the power button once to turn off the screen, also turns off Media Player.
